What Makes an Outstanding Anime Voice Actor?

Alright, so what exactly makes a voice actor worthy of the Anime Voice Actor of the Year title? It's not just about having a great voice, although that's definitely a starting point, right? Truly outstanding seiyuus possess a whole range of skills and talents. It begins with the ability to perfectly embody a character, of course. They have to understand the character's personality, their motivations, and how they react in different situations. This goes far beyond simply reading lines; it's about becoming the character. Think about it: a truly fantastic voice actor doesn't just say the words, they feel them. They inject emotion, nuance, and even vulnerability into their performances. This is often achieved through several methods. The best will have a vocal range that allows them to portray a wide range of characters, from timid teenagers to powerful villains. Furthermore, excellent voice actors possess incredible technical skills, such as precise timing, control of their vocal projection, and the ability to convey a wide spectrum of emotions through their voice. They can make you laugh, cry, get angry, and everything in between, all with their voice. The ability to work collaboratively is essential as well. Seiyuus often work in teams and need to be able to take direction from directors and provide feedback, all while working with their co-stars. That's a super-tough skill. Finally, and maybe this is the most essential, a great voice actor connects with the audience. They leave a lasting impact and make you believe. You might even be able to recognize a voice instantly, and be drawn to a show or film because of the actor. The combination of all these elements is what elevates a voice actor from good to truly outstanding, and it's what makes the Anime Voice Actor of the Year a prestigious award.

The Importance of Versatility and Range

Versatility, guys, is key. The ability to seamlessly transition between different character archetypes is a hallmark of a truly skilled seiyuu. One day they could be voicing a sweet, innocent girl and the next, a terrifying monster. Having this kind of range is super important because it allows actors to take on a variety of roles. A voice actor who can convincingly portray diverse characters will be able to leave their mark on a number of genres and series. This includes a mastery of different vocal techniques, such as the ability to control pitch, tone, and pacing. It's not just about hitting the notes but making the character believable in all kinds of different scenes and situations. The best seiyuus can adapt their voice to any scene, making the character and story more engaging. A wide vocal range also allows voice actors to show off their technical skills and flexibility. They can alter their voice to suit different roles, showing how committed they are to the craft. Furthermore, versatility extends to other forms of media as well. Many anime voice actors also work in video games, commercials, and other areas of entertainment. These actors are constantly seeking new roles, and a wide vocal range opens many doors. The most successful seiyuus in the industry can play a variety of characters, which only increases their popularity and keeps them working in the industry for many years.

The Art of Emotional Delivery

Alright, let's talk about the emotional aspect. The ability to convey a character's emotions through their voice is an absolute game-changer. It is not enough to just say the words on a page, a voice actor must make the audience feel what the character is feeling. This includes the subtle nuances of conveying complex emotions. Sometimes, it's not the big explosions, but the quieter moments, the unspoken feelings, that really leave an impact. A voice actor must be capable of portraying a wide array of emotions such as: joy, sadness, anger, fear, and everything in between. They must understand the script inside and out and what the emotional core of the scene is. This calls for a deep level of emotional intelligence and the ability to tap into their own emotional experiences to bring a character to life. To really excel, voice actors must also master vocal techniques that allow them to convey emotion effectively. They might use changes in tone, volume, or pacing to create the right feeling for the moment. The very best seiyuus can make you feel for a character, even if they're not a good person. They can create empathy, sympathy, or even make you fear a character. The emotion must be so palpable it comes alive from your speakers. This level of emotional delivery is what helps build connection between the audience and the character. It allows them to understand the story on a deeper level. Without this core emotional delivery, anime just wouldn't be as awesome as it is.
